On Thu, Apr 17, 2025 at 01:39:15PM -0500, Eric Blake wrote:
> Prove that blockdev-mirror can now result in sparse raw destination
> files, regardless of whether the source is raw or qcow2. By making
> this a separate test, it was possible to test effects of individual
> patches for the various pieces that all have to work together for a
> sparse mirror to be successful.
>
> Note that ./check -file produces different job lengths than ./check
> -qcow2 (the test uses a filter to normalize); that's because when
> deciding how much of the image to be mirrored, the code looks at how
> much of the source image was allocated (for qcow2, this is only the
> written clusters; for raw, it is the entire file). But the important
> part is that the destination file ends up smaller than 3M, rather than
> the 20M it used to be before this patch series.
